What’s is missing?• Features that are obsolete in the cloud (or have a better alternative)
Always-On Availability Groups: HA is built-inWindows Authentication: Azure Active Directory is the alternative.Management Data Warehouse : OMS integration is the alternative.Policy Based Management: common DBA tasks are performed by SQL Database.
• Features that have been retiredDatabase Mirroring: built-in HA / geo-replication are better alternativesExtended stored procedures: customers should use CLR
• Features that are considered post-GAFilestreamFiletableCross-instance distributed transactions (and other transactions types that require MS DTC)Master Data Services (MDS)Data Quality Services (DQS)Stretch Database
